By Cameron Sperance Boston Realty Advisors closed Friday on a $45.5M cash sale to The Hamilton Co. for the 126-unit Woodland Park apartment complex in Newton. The seller, Chatham Development, had owned the property since it was built in 1965. Jason Weissman, Nick Herz and Kevin Benzinger of Boston Realty Advisors led the sales and marketing […]
